vmware虚拟机分盘,KVM虚拟机分盘指南,从基础到进阶,轻松掌握分盘技巧
- 综合资讯
- 2024-10-28 11:59:54
- 3

本文详细介绍了VMware和KVM虚拟机分盘技巧,从基础知识到进阶应用,助您轻松掌握虚拟机分盘方法。...
本文详细介绍了VMware和KVM虚拟机分盘技巧,从基础知识到进阶应用,助您轻松掌握虚拟机分盘方法。
随着虚拟化技术的不断发展,KVM(Kernel-based Virtual Machine)作为一款开源的虚拟化技术,越来越受到广大用户的青睐,在KVM虚拟机中,合理地分配磁盘空间对于提高虚拟机的性能和稳定性至关重要,本文将详细介绍KVM虚拟机分盘的方法,帮助您轻松掌握分盘技巧。
KVM虚拟机分盘概述
1、磁盘类型
在KVM虚拟机中,磁盘类型主要分为两种:IDE和SCSI,IDE磁盘具有成本低、兼容性好的特点,但性能相对较低;SCSI磁盘性能较好,但成本较高。
2、磁盘分配方式
KVM虚拟机磁盘分配方式主要有以下几种:
(1)固定大小磁盘:在创建虚拟机时,指定磁盘的大小,虚拟机启动后磁盘大小不可更改。
(2)动态大小磁盘:在创建虚拟机时,指定磁盘的初始大小,虚拟机启动后可根据需求动态扩展磁盘空间。
(3)独立磁盘:为虚拟机创建一个独立的磁盘文件,虚拟机启动后磁盘空间独立于宿主机。
KVM虚拟机分盘步骤
1、安装KVM
在宿主机上安装KVM,可参考官方文档或相关教程。
2、创建虚拟机
使用virt-manager或virsh命令行工具创建虚拟机,并指定磁盘类型和分配方式。
(1)使用virt-manager创建虚拟机:
打开virt-manager,点击“创建虚拟机”,按照提示填写相关信息,在“磁盘”选项卡中,选择“固定大小磁盘”或“动态大小磁盘”,并指定磁盘大小。
(2)使用virsh命令行工具创建虚拟机:
virt-install --name vm_name --ram 1024 --vcpus 1 --disk path=/var/lib/libvirt/images/vm_name.img,size=20 --os-type linux --os-variant ubuntu20.04
在上面的命令中,vm_name
为虚拟机名称,ram
为内存大小,vcpus
为CPU核心数,path
为磁盘文件路径,size
为磁盘大小,os-type
和os-variant
分别为操作系统类型和版本。
3、分配磁盘空间
(1)使用virt-manager:
在virt-manager中,选中虚拟机,点击“编辑配置”,在“磁盘”选项卡中,可以修改磁盘大小。
(2)使用virsh命令行工具:
virt-xml --edit vm_name <disk type='file' device='disk'> <driver name='qemu' type='qcow2'/> <source file='/var/lib/libvirt/images/vm_name.img'/> <target dev='vda' bus='virtio'/> <address type='drive' controller='0' bus='0' unit='0'/> </disk>
在上面的命令中,vm_name
为虚拟机名称,path
为磁盘文件路径,将size
属性修改为所需大小。
4、格式化磁盘
在虚拟机中,使用fdisk或parted等工具对磁盘进行分区和格式化。
KVM虚拟机分盘进阶技巧
1、跨主机迁移虚拟机
通过KVM集群技术,可以实现虚拟机跨主机迁移,在迁移过程中,确保磁盘文件路径一致,避免迁移失败。
2、磁盘加密
为提高虚拟机安全性,可以对磁盘进行加密,在创建虚拟机时,选择加密选项,并设置密码。
3、磁盘备份与恢复
定期备份虚拟机磁盘文件,以防止数据丢失,在恢复过程中,使用virt-install或virsh命令行工具导入磁盘文件。
本文详细介绍了KVM虚拟机分盘的方法,包括磁盘类型、分配方式、分盘步骤以及进阶技巧,通过学习本文,相信您已经掌握了KVM虚拟机分盘的技巧,为虚拟化应用打下坚实基础,在实际操作过程中,请根据具体需求选择合适的分盘方式,以确保虚拟机性能和稳定性。
本文链接:https://www.zhitaoyun.cn/391072.html
发表评论